3T MR neurography using three-dimensional diffusion-weighted PSIF: technical issues and advantages

Skeletal Radiol. 2011 Oct;40(10):1355-60. doi: 10.1007/s00256-011-1162-y. Epub 2011 Apr 15.

Abstract

Three-dimensional (3D) diffusion-weighted reversed fast imaging with steady state precession (3D DW-PSIF) MR sequence has the potential to create nerve-specific images. The authors describe the technical issues and their initial experience with this imaging technique employed for peripheral MR neurography.
